Transaction 62a33a81d3ff727a2f5edbce8cf6ef3be488723c8231786d7df10bb8e52db793

1 Input
2 Outputs
  • 62a33a81d3ff727a2f5edbce8cf6ef3be488723c8231786d7df10bb8e52db793:0
  • value  189030000
    address  1FnMStR1jFPW1m4horxgzTJvFd15mY3pYq
  • 62a33a81d3ff727a2f5edbce8cf6ef3be488723c8231786d7df10bb8e52db793:1
  • value  13737948833
    address  3MJoLns1uHrFUn36YBcYi9aL7UckngeusP